      blocking
      noun
      The act by which something is blocked; an obstruction.
      The precise movement and positioning of actors in order to facilitate a performance (originally planned using miniature blocks).
      (computing) A feature that prevents a keyboard from registering multiple simultaneous keypresses that would cause ghosting.
      Blocks used to support (a building, etc.) temporarily.
      (signal processing) A rectangular discontinuity as an artifact of separating a discrete signal into blocks that are processed individually.
